1. System Testing for Airbag Control Unit (ACU):
Customers: TATA, Hyundai, Kia.
Modules Handled: Pendulum Test, Crash Simulation (CrashSim), Scrapping, and Customer Diagnostics.
Project Description: System testing of ACUs ensures the proper deployment and response of airbag systems during crash and diagnostic events. Through hardware-in-the-loop testing and simulation, system behavior under various real-world scenarios is validated. Accurate flashing, parameter tuning, and fault diagnostics contribute to compliance with stringent automotive safety standards, and help detect any deviations in sensor data interpretation or system timing. The ultimate goal is to confirm that the airbag system performs reliably under all specified operating conditions.
